引言:OpenClaw在金融场景的应用价值与挑战
随着人工智能技术的快速发展,OpenClaw作为一款开源的AI智能体执行框架,在金融领域的应用逐渐受到关注。其本地优先的设计理念、强大的执行能力以及开源可扩展的特性,为金融研报处理、财报分析和知识库构建等场景提供了新的解决方案。然而,在实际开发过程中,技术选型的合理性、系统架构的稳定性以及数据安全等问题仍然是开发者面临的主要挑战。本文将围绕金融领域的特定场景,深入探讨OpenClaw开发过程中的技术选型要点和实践经验,帮助开发者规避潜在风险,提升项目实施效率。
一、金融场景下OpenClaw技术选型的核心维度
1.1 大模型适配策略
在金融研报和财报处理场景中,大模型的选择直接影响处理效果和效率。OpenClaw支持多模型切换,包括GPT、Claude、Gemini及Ollama本地模型等。从金融数据处理的专业性角度出发,需重点考虑模型在专业术语理解、数据逻辑推理以及长文本处理能力等方面的表现。同时,考虑到金融数据的敏感性,本地模型如Ollama的部署方案应作为优先选项,以满足数据隐私和合规要求。
1.2 技能插件生态构建
OpenClaw的技能系统是实现功能扩展的核心,针对金融场景需构建专属的技能插件库。例如,研报数据提取技能、财报指标计算技能、知识库检索技能等。在技能开发过程中,应遵循模块化设计原则,确保技能的独立性和可复用性。同时,需注意技能之间的兼容性,避免因接口不统一导致的系统冲突。
1.3 数据存储与处理方案
金融数据具有规模大、维度多、更新快的特点,因此数据存储方案的选择至关重要。OpenClaw默认采用本地Markdown文件存储记忆数据,但在金融场景下,需考虑引入关系型数据库或时序数据库以满足结构化数据的存储需求。此外,数据处理流程中应加入数据清洗、标准化和校验机制,确保数据质量和准确性。
二、金融研报处理场景的技术实践要点
2.1 研报文本解析与信息提取
金融研报通常包含大量文本、表格和图表,OpenClaw在处理此类非结构化数据时,需结合OCR技术和自然语言处理算法。通过安装tavily-search等联网搜索技能,可实现研报数据的实时补充和验证。同时,利用正则表达式和实体识别技术,提取研报中的关键指标、行业数据和预测结论,形成结构化数据供后续分析使用。
2.2 研报生成自动化流程设计
基于OpenClaw的工作流引擎,可设计研报自动生成的完整流程。从数据采集、分析到报告撰写,每个环节都可通过技能插件实现自动化。例如,通过配置定时任务,定期获取行业数据;利用LLM节点进行数据分析和结论生成;最后通过文档生成技能输出标准化研报。在流程设计中,需注意任务的并行处理和错误重试机制,确保流程的稳定性和效率。
三、财报分析场景的技术挑战与应对策略
3.1 财务数据的精准提取与计算
财报数据具有严格的格式规范和计算逻辑,OpenClaw在处理时需确保数据提取的准确性和计算的正确性。通过开发专门的财报解析技能,可实现对资产负债表、利润表和现金流量表的自动解析。同时,结合财务指标计算公式库,实现毛利率、净利率、资产负债率等关键指标的自动计算。在技术实现上,应采用沙箱隔离机制,避免因计算错误导致的系统风险。
3.2 财务风险预警模型集成
利用OpenClaw的工具调用能力,可集成财务风险预警模型,实现对企业财务状况的实时监控。通过配置Condition节点和Loop节点,可定期执行风险指标计算和阈值判断。当指标异常时,系统可自动触发预警机制,通过绑定的通讯工具及时通知相关人员。在模型集成过程中,需注意模型参数的动态调整和优化,以适应不同行业和企业的特点。
四、知识库场景的构建与应用实践
4.1 金融知识库的结构化设计
基于OpenClaw的记忆系统,可构建金融领域的专业知识库。采用SOUL、TOOLS、USER、Session四层记忆架构,实现知识的分类存储和高效检索。其中,USER层可存储用户的个性化偏好和历史交互数据,Session层用于管理实时会话信息。通过语义向量技术,提升知识库的检索精度和响应速度,满足金融专业人员的信息查询需求。
4.2 知识库的动态更新与维护
金融知识具有时效性强、更新快的特点,因此知识库的动态更新机制至关重要。通过配置OpenClaw的定时任务和事件触发机制,可实现知识的自动采集和更新。例如,定期爬取金融监管政策、市场动态等信息,并通过自然语言处理技术进行结构化处理后存入知识库。同时,建立知识审核机制,确保入库信息的准确性和权威性。
五、OpenClaw开发中的常见问题与避坑策略
5.1 系统性能优化与资源管理
在处理大规模金融数据时,OpenClaw可能面临性能瓶颈。为避免系统卡顿和响应延迟,需从以下方面进行优化:一是合理配置硬件资源,根据数据规模选择适当的CPU、内存和存储方案;二是优化工作流设计,减少不必要的节点和工具调用;三是采用缓存机制,对频繁访问的数据进行缓存,提升检索效率。
5.2 数据安全与合规保障
金融数据的安全性和合规性是开发过程中必须重视的问题。OpenClaw的本地优先设计为数据安全提供了基础保障,但仍需采取额外措施:一是加强权限管理,对不同用户和技能设置精细化的访问权限;二是启用沙箱隔离机制,限制工具调用的系统权限;三是建立完善的日志审计系统,记录所有操作行为,确保数据可追溯。
5.3 技能插件的兼容性与版本控制
随着技能插件数量的增加,兼容性问题可能逐渐凸显。为避免因插件冲突导致的系统异常,需建立严格的版本控制和测试机制。在开发新技能时,应进行充分的兼容性测试,确保与现有技能和系统版本的兼容。同时,采用插件依赖管理工具,自动处理插件之间的依赖关系,降低维护成本。
结论:OpenClaw在金融领域的应用前景与展望
OpenClaw作为一款功能强大的AI智能体执行框架,为金融研报处理、财报分析和知识库构建等场景提供了创新的技术解决方案。通过合理的技术选型、科学的系统设计和严格的风险控制,开发者可以充分发挥OpenClaw的优势,提升金融业务的自动化水平和决策效率。未来,随着OpenClaw生态的不断完善和金融科技的持续发展,其在金融领域的应用将更加广泛和深入。
数商云在OpenClaw技术应用方面拥有丰富的经验,可为金融机构提供从技术选型、系统开发到部署运维的全流程服务。如果您在OpenClaw开发过程中遇到任何问题,欢迎咨询数商云,我们将为您提供专业的解决方案和技术支持。


评论